Botswana Kodiak set to enforce anti-poaching initiative

The Department of Wildlife and National Parks in Botswana has taken delivery of a factory-new Quest Kodiak 100. The department will operate the Kodiak for logistical missions, departmental duties, anti-poaching and law enforcement. More than a third of the African elephant population is located in Botswana, which also maintains a growing rhino sanctuary. With a recent ban on hunting, the country is well-known for its position on poaching and sees the Kodiak as an integral part of enforcing that ban in the future.
